EDITORS COMMENTS
Lady Tying her Garter, 1810, by Alexander Lauréus This exquisite oil painting, created by Swedish artist Alexander Lauréus in 1810, captures the intimate and introspective moment of a young woman as she ties her garter at the fireside. The scene is set in the 19th century, with the warm glow of candlelight illuminating the room and casting long shadows on the walls. The lady, dressed in a full-length, richly colored dress, sits before a lit fireplace, her posture poised and confident. Her expression is thoughtful, her gaze fixed on the task at hand. The concept of the painting is both simple and timeless, exploring the themes of dressing, fashion, and the passage of time. The use of oil on canvas lends the image a rich texture and depth, with the intricacies of the lady's dress and the details of the interior beautifully rendered. The painting's dark, moody color palette adds to the sense of intimacy and introspection, transporting the viewer to a bygone era. The painting is a testament to the heritage and history of Swedish art, and can be found in the Nationalmuseum in Stockholm, Sweden. The image of a woman preparing for the evening, surrounded by the warmth and comfort of her home, continues to resonate with viewers today, offering a glimpse into the past and a reminder of the universal human experiences of dressing and preparing for the day ahead.
